Why we rebranded
Since our founding in 1997, QGate has evolved from a traditional CRM provider into a specialist in business transformation through Dynamics 365. Over the years, our work has shifted from purely technical delivery to a more strategic, partnership-led approach, helping organisations unlock growth through automation, AI, and data-driven insights.
But our brand hadn’t kept up.
“Our old branding gave the impression that we were all stiff, techy people huddled around laptops, which simply isn’t who we are,”
said Phil Spurgeon, Head of Marketing at QGate.
“We wanted our new brand to reflect our open, collaborative way of working and the energy we bring to helping businesses grow with Dynamics 365.”
